The Naama Women's Choir is also often invited t... moreNaama Women's Choir conducted by Ms. Pnina Inbar, is renowned as one of the finest Choirs in Israel. The Choir performs frequently at festivals, subscription concerts and other events throughout the country. The Naama Women's Choir is also often invited to appear at festivals and competitions abroad, and has been placed highly at these international competitions.
• In 1996, awarded a Golden Diploma in the Felix Mendelssohn International Competition in Dautphetal, Germany. Placed first and awarded another Golden Diploma in the Shirat Hayamin International Choir Competition in Netanya, Israel.
• In 2000, placed third in the Arrezo Choir Competition in Tuscany, Italy.
• In 2002, placed second in an international Choir competition in Beijing, China.
• In 2004, placed first in an international Choir competition in Wu-Xi, China.
• In 2005, placed second in an international Choir competition at the Hajnowka 2005 Festival for Christian-Orthodox Music in Bialystok, Poland.

"Kwela Kwela" as sung the University of Pretoria Youth Choir conducted by Lhente-Mari Pitout at their Gala Concert held on 24 September 2011.
A joyous exclamation which is set at a wedding, where the groom is being
asked: "Where are you hiding the bri... more"Kwela Kwela" as sung the University of Pretoria Youth Choir conducted by Lhente-Mari Pitout at their Gala Concert held on 24 September 2011.
A joyous exclamation which is set at a wedding, where the groom is being
asked: "Where are you hiding the bride".
Traditional Sesotho
South African traditional music is known for their movement and dancing in their songs, and the UP Youth Choir accentuates this by highlighting the movement in their performance.
